> Use tiled buffers for rotated/reflected scanout, with CRTC and plane
> properties as the interface for userspace to configure rotation.
>
> Signed-off-by: Rob Clark <rob at ti.com>
> +/* this should probably be in drm-core to standardize amongst drivers */
> +#define DRM_ROTATE_0 0
> +#define DRM_ROTATE_90 1
> +#define DRM_ROTATE_180 2
> +#define DRM_ROTATE_270 3
> +#define DRM_REFLECT_X 4
> +#define DRM_REFLECT_Y 5
Are both reflect X and Y needed? You can get all the possible
orientations with just one of the reflects.
And I think the word "mirror" represents nicely what the reflect does,
i.e. if you look at the mirror, the image you see is flipped
horizontally.
